• 2023-08-02寻找转折点
    寻找转折点packagecom.vfsd.test;importjava.util.ArrayList;importjava.util.List;importcom.vfsd.core.RoutePoint;publicclassFindCornerPoint{publicstaticvoidmain(String[]args){List<RoutePoint>list1=newArrayList<R
  • 2023-02-25Slope Trick
    原理若一个函数满足:连续分段线性凸性则可以使用SlopeTrick来快速维护。我们发现我们可以仅通过记录转折点,转折点处斜率变化,以及一侧的直线即可维护出整个函数。
  • 2023-02-24Slope Trick
    定义本质上是用一个二元组\((S,f(x))\)描述由一堆直线构成的分段函数去优化dp,要求这些分段函数满足凸性。其中\(S\)是一个可重集,\(f(x)\)是一个一次函数。我们定义
  • 2023-02-05Slope trick 学习笔记
    Slopetrick学习笔记概述Slopetrick是一种维护凸函数优化dp的方式。通过记录函数的转折点和最右段的一次函数,就可以表示出一个凸函数。一个转折点\(x\)表示在\(
  • 2023-01-21HDU 6157 The Karting
    题目传送门TheKarting思路分析序列上的路径问题,可以转化成起点和终点的匹配问题,dp匹配的权值,记录匹配的标记就可做数据很小,支持\(O(n^3)\)看起来可以直接dp引入
  • 2022-08-13总结:中枢内部的震荡转折点
     2022-08-12在突破趋势之后,快速下探。